
RackTables
RackTables is a powerful and free open-source solution designed for efficient datacenter and server room asset management. It helps organizations large and small to document and manage hardware assets, network addresses, space utilization, and more, providing a centralized source of truth for critical IT infrastructure information.
License
Open SourcePlatforms
About RackTables
RackTables serves as a robust, web-based platform engineered specifically for the intricate needs of datacenter and server room asset management. It offers a comprehensive suite of tools to track and document your IT infrastructure with precision and detail. Instead of relying on spreadsheets or disparate systems, RackTables provides a centralized repository for all your crucial asset information.
Key functionalities are centered around providing visibility into your physical and logical infrastructure:
- Detailed Asset Documentation: Track servers, network devices, and other hardware with extensive details, including serial numbers, purchase dates, and custom attributes.
- Rack and Space Management: Visualize your rack layouts and understand space, power, and network port utilization within your datacenter.
- IP Address Management (IPAM): Effectively manage your IPv4 and IPv6 address space, including subnets, assignments, and usage, preventing conflicts.
- Network Connectivity Mapping: Document and visualize network connections between devices, aiding in troubleshooting and change management.
- Configuration Item Tracking: Link assets to their configuration details, software installations, and other relevant information.
The platform is highly flexible and customizable, allowing administrators to tailor it to their specific organizational needs and workflows. Its open-source nature ensures transparency and allows for community-driven enhancements. Whether you are managing a small server room or a large-scale datacenter, RackTables provides an invaluable tool for maintaining accurate inventory, optimizing space usage, and streamlining infrastructure management tasks.
Pros & Cons
Pros
- Free and Open Source
- Highly Customizable for Specific Needs
- Strong Focus on Datacenter Assets and Racks
- Integrated IP Address Management
- API for Integration
Cons
- User interface is functional but dated.
- Community-based support can require more self-reliance.
- Lacks advanced DCIM features like power/environmental monitoring.
- Initial setup and configuration may require technical expertise.
What Makes RackTables Stand Out
Open Source and Free
Available at no cost with the full source code, offering flexibility and avoiding licensing fees.
Focused Datacenter Management
Designed specifically for the challenges of managing datacenter assets and infrastructure.
Features & Capabilities
8 featuresExpert Review
RackTables Software Review
RackTables is a dedicated and cost-effective solution for managing the complex environment of datacenters and server rooms. This review examines its capabilities as a crucial tool for IT professionals tasked with maintaining an accurate and up-to-date inventory of their physical and logical infrastructure.
Core Functionality and Usability
At its heart, RackTables excels in providing a centralized database for all things datacenter. The system's primary strength lies in its ability to document not just individual assets, but their relationships and dependencies within the datacenter ecosystem. The process of adding and configuring assets is straightforward, allowing for detailed entry of information such as serial numbers, hardware specifications, and purchase details.
Key areas of functionality are well-implemented:
- Asset Tracking: The ability to track a wide variety of asset types and customize their attributes is a significant advantage. This flexibility ensures that organizations can adapt RackTables to their specific hardware and needs.
- Rack Management: The visual representation of racks and the ability to plan and track U-space utilization is invaluable for capacity planning and physical layout management within limited datacenter space.
- IP Address Management (IPAM): The integrated IPAM feature is particularly useful for preventing IP conflicts and maintaining accurate records of network address allocation. This is a critical component for network administrators.
- Network Connectivity: Documenting physical network ports and connections provides essential information for troubleshooting network issues and validating network configurations.
The user interface, while functional, has a somewhat utilitarian design. Navigation is logical, but new users may require some time to become fully familiar with all the options and menus. The learning curve is manageable for anyone with a background in IT infrastructure management.
Customization and Extensibility
One of RackTables' notable strengths is its high degree of configurability. Administrators can define custom object types, attributes, and fields to perfectly match their specific inventory requirements. This flexibility is crucial because no two datacenters are exactly alike, and the ability to tailor the system ensures it can accurately reflect the reality of the environment being managed.
The presence of a REST API is a significant advantage for organizations looking to integrate RackTables with other IT systems, such as monitoring tools, ticketing systems, or configuration management databases. This allows for automation and a more cohesive IT management ecosystem.
Reporting Capabilities
RackTables provides standard reporting features that allow users to extract valuable data about their inventory, IP usage, and rack space. These reports are essential for auditing, capacity planning, and making informed decisions about infrastructure investments and changes. While the built-in reporting is useful, more advanced or custom reporting may require leveraging the database directly or integrating with external reporting tools via the API.
Community and Support
As an open-source project, RackTables benefits from a community of users and developers. Support is primarily community-driven through forums and mailing lists. While this can be effective, it may not be suitable for organizations that require formal, guaranteed support with service level agreements. The availability of paid support options from third parties is something to consider for enterprise deployments.
Comparison
Compared to commercial datacenter infrastructure management (DCIM) solutions, RackTables offers a cost-effective entry point with core functionalities. Commercial solutions often provide more advanced features such as power monitoring, environmental monitoring integrations, and more sophisticated reporting, but come with significant licensing costs. RackTables provides the essential foundation for asset and inventory management without the high price tag.
Conclusion
RackTables is a highly capable and valuable tool for any organization needing to effectively manage its datacenter and server room assets. Its strong focus on documentation, rack management, and IPAM, combined with its open-source nature and customization options, makes it an excellent choice for those seeking a robust and free solution. While the interface could be more modern and enterprise-level support is community-based (unless outsourced), the core functionality and flexibility provide significant value. For organizations prioritizing detailed asset tracking and inventory management without incurring substantial software costs, RackTables is a highly recommended option.